Mexican Army seizes drug shipment in Ensenada, Baja California

1002

ENSENADA, BAJA CALIFORNIA (MARCH 7, 2021) .- During a routine tour of the Ensenada municipality, agents of the Mexican Army seized 8 packages with marijuana and 18 plastic containers with the drug known as crystal, within the framework of the National Plan for Peace and Security 2018-2024, to contribute to the Prevention of Addictions

The first of the events occurred on March 2, at kilometer 37 of the San Felipe Ensenada highway, in the vicinity of the Poblado Ojos Negros, when a man, upon noticing the military presence, fled throwing a brown suitcase containing the 8 packages with marijuana, which yielded an approximate weight of 6.4 kilograms and a market value of 11,000 pesos.

Later, on March 3, two suitcases were located on a road that leads to Ojos Negros Ejido Uruapan, in which 18 plastic containers were found, with a substance with the characteristics of the drug known as “crystal”; with an approximate weight of 36 kilos and a value of 714,600 pesos.

The insured drug was transferred to the city of Ensenada Baja California, to be made available to the Attorney General’s Office (F.G.R).
